Army Brats is a game to be played with a standard piecepack. The players are in military school, and are trying to get kicked out for excessively poor attendance. Players can work on getting demerits by getting caught having enough forged absentee passes to skip half or more of a school day (pair through four-of-a-kind), or to dodge homework by missing three or more days in a row of the same class (runs of three or more).
Players acquire these forged passes by moving to an adjacent classroom of the desired subject, and then either dealing with the non-player student in that room, or forcing a trade with another player. The types of trades you can make depend on the sort of pass you have for your current classroom.
Once a player gets herself "caught" with a demerit-worthy set of passes, she receives more demerits for a strongly incriminating set of passes.
The first player to 20 demerits wins, and is free from the hard military life!
